DECEMBER NIGHTS AND SPECIAL CRAFTS

Wednesday’s from 9 am until 3 pm, lunch at 11:30 am.

Help make crafts like beaded angels, fabric wreaths, beaded, Santa and Snowmen lights.  Learn to make hats and scarves on a loom. These crafts are featured every year at the Blind Community Center December Nights Booth in Balboa Park.

Balboa Park December Nights will take place for the 40th consecutive year on Friday, December 1 from 3:00 to 11:00 PM and Saturday, December, 2 from noon to 11:00 PM.  The Blind Community Center will be there.  Our booth will feature hand made hats, scarves, slippers, fabric wreaths, Santa wreaths and beaded items.
